Understanding Slip and Fall cases in Sacramento

Slip and fall incidents are unfortunately common in Sacramento, California, and can happen almost anywhere — from grocery stores and restaurants to public sidewalks and private properties. These accidents often occur due to hazardous conditions such as wet floors, uneven pavement, poor lighting, or unmarked obstacles. Sacramento’s seasonal weather, including the rainy months, can further contribute to slippery surfaces if property owners fail to properly maintain their premises. In many cases, these accidents are preventable and happen because a responsible party neglected their duty to provide a safe environment for employees, customers, or visitors.

The physical toll of a slip and fall can be severe. Victims may suffer injuries ranging from sprains and fractures to head trauma or spinal damage. For older adults, these incidents can result in long-term disability or even life-threatening complications. Beyond the physical harm, the emotional impact can be just as damaging. Individuals may experience anxiety, depression, or a fear of walking in public places, especially if the fall resulted in visible injuries or long recovery periods. Many victims find themselves overwhelmed by mounting medical bills, lost wages, and uncertainty about their rights and options.

Common Causes of Slip and Fall in Sacramento

  • Wet or slippery floors due to spills or recent cleaning without warning signs
  • Uneven sidewalks, cracked pavement, or poorly maintained walkways
  • Loose or torn carpeting in commercial and residential buildings
  • Inadequate lighting in stairwells, parking lots, or hallways
  • Missing or broken handrails on stairs or ramps
  • Debris, cords, or clutter obstructing walking paths in public or private spaces

Understanding Slip and Fall Compensation in Sacramento

If you’ve suffered a slip and fall accident in Sacramento, California, you may be entitled to compensation for a range of losses. Under California premises liability law, property owners have a duty to keep their premises reasonably safe for visitors. If their negligence caused your injuries, you could seek compensation in the following categories:

– Medical Expenses

You can recover the cost of all reasonable and necessary medical treatment related to your injuries. This includes emergency room visits, hospital stays, surgeries, doctor’s appointments, physical therapy, prescriptions, and any future medical care your condition may require.

– Lost Wages

If you missed work because of your injuries, you can be compensated for the income you lost during that time. This includes not only your regular wages or salary but also lost overtime, sick days, or vacation time you were forced to use.

– Loss of Earning Capacity

If your injuries result in long-term or permanent limitations that affect your ability to work, you may be entitled to compensation for the reduction in your future earning potential. This considers your age, occupation, skills, and the severity of your injuries.

– Pain and Suffering

This refers to the physical pain and emotional distress caused by the accident and your injuries. While more challenging to quantify than medical bills or wages, compensation is available for the impact that the experience has had on your quality of life.

– Other Out-of-Pocket Costs

You may also be reimbursed for other expenses directly related to the accident, such as transportation to medical appointments, home modifications (like installing a ramp or shower rails), or hiring help for household duties you can no longer perform.

Each case is unique, and the exact amount and types of compensation available will depend on the circumstances of your accident, the severity of your injuries, and the strength of your evidence. The Legal Process for Slip and Fall Claims in Sacramento​

Navigating the legal process after a Slip and Fall in Sacramento can be overwhelming. Here’s a step-by-step look at what to expect:

  • Initial Consultation: Meet with a Sacramento Slip and Fall attorney to discuss your case, legal rights, and potential strategies.
  • Case Evaluation & Intake: Your lawyer will review available documents, assess liability, and determine if your claim is viable.
  • Investigation: The legal team gathers evidence, such as medical records, accident reports, witness statements, and photos of the scene.
  • Demand Letter: Your attorney sends a formal request for compensation to the at-fault party’s insurance company or legal team.
  • Negotiation: Both sides engage in settlement talks to reach a fair resolution without going to court.
  • Filing a Lawsuit: If negotiations fail, your attorney files a formal complaint in court to initiate litigation.
  • Discovery Phase: Both parties exchange evidence, conduct depositions, and build their cases for trial.
  • Mediation or Arbitration: In many cases, the court may require alternative dispute resolution to avoid trial.
  • Trial: If no agreement is reached, the case proceeds to trial, where a judge or jury decides the outcome.
  • Settlement or Verdict: If you win, compensation is awarded either through a settlement agreement or court verdict.
  • Appeals: If one side believes a legal error occurred, they may appeal the decision to a higher court.
